python列表合并方法
使用加號(hào)運(yùn)算符:使用加號(hào)運(yùn)算符可以將兩個(gè)列表合并成一個(gè)新的列表,該方法簡(jiǎn)單易懂。
使用extend()方法:使用extend()方法可以將一個(gè)列表添加到另一個(gè)列表中,從而實(shí)現(xiàn)兩個(gè)列表的合并。
使用列表解析:使用列表解析可以將兩個(gè)列表合并成一個(gè)新的列表。
使用chain()函數(shù):使用chain()函數(shù)可以將多個(gè)列表合并成一個(gè)列表,該函數(shù)需要使用itertools模塊。
使用列表切片:使用列表切片可以將兩個(gè)列表合并成一個(gè)新的列表。
使用列表的insert()方法: 使用insert()方法可以將一個(gè)列表插入到另一個(gè)列表的任意位置,從而實(shí)現(xiàn)兩個(gè)列表的合并。
使用循環(huán)可以將一個(gè)列表中的元素逐一添加到另一個(gè)列表中,從而實(shí)現(xiàn)兩個(gè)列表的合并。
使用pandas庫(kù)的concat()函數(shù):使用pandas庫(kù)的concat()函數(shù)可以將多個(gè)列表合并成一個(gè)數(shù)據(jù)框,該函數(shù)需要使用pandas庫(kù)。
使用numpy庫(kù)的concatenate()函數(shù):使用numpy庫(kù)的concatenate()函數(shù)可以將多個(gè)列表合并成一個(gè)numpy數(shù)組,該函數(shù)需要使用numpy庫(kù)。
使用reduce()函數(shù):使用reduce()函數(shù)可以將多個(gè)列表逐一合并成一個(gè)新的列表,該函數(shù)需要使用functools模塊。
使用sum()函數(shù):使用sum()函數(shù)可以將多個(gè)列表合并成一個(gè)新的列表,該方法不推薦使用。